Skills-Based Hiring Revolution

How companies find talent is changing. They now look at practical skills more than education. This change brings in more diverse talent and helps them keep up with tech.

About 68% of IT leaders plan to use AI in hiring soon. This shows how fast AI is changing hiring. Employers see AI as a way to work smarter, not harder.

AI has made many jobs more efficient. Around 58% of leaders say AI has made their teams much more productive. This makes it clear that workers need to learn new skills.

Preparing for these changes is key. Companies that train their workers well are ahead. Most young workers think they’ll need new skills to keep up with AI.

Accelerating Research in Natural Sciences

AI can process huge amounts of data quickly. This is much faster than humans. For example, in genomics, AI looks through genetic data from millions of people.

This helps us understand complex biological processes better. In drug discovery, AI can cut down the time and cost needed to find new treatments. Companies like Insilico Medicine and Atomwise use AI to speed up finding treatments for diseases.
